Concrete raising services involve elevating sunken or uneven concrete slabs to restore their original position. The process typically uses specialized materials, such as polyurethane foam, to lift and stabilize the affected areas without the need for extensive demolition or replacement. This method provides a quick and minimally invasive solution to address uneven surfaces, helping to improve safety and functionality around residential, commercial, or industrial properties.
The primary problems addressed by concrete raising include uneven or sinking slabs that create tripping hazards, drainage issues, or aesthetic concerns. When concrete settles or shifts over time, it can lead to water pooling, damage to nearby structures, or difficulty in using walkways, driveways, or patios. By restoring the levelness of these surfaces, concrete raising services help prevent further deterioration and reduce the risk of accidents or injuries caused by uneven footing.

Cost Range - Concrete raising services typically cost between $500 and $2,500 per slab. For example, raising a small driveway section may be around $800, while larger sections could reach $2,000 or more.
Factors Affecting Price - The total cost depends on the size and extent of the area to be raised, with larger or more complex projects generally costing more. Additional work, such as repairs or leveling multiple slabs, can increase expenses.
Average Cost per Square Foot - Many providers charge between $3 and $8 per square foot for concrete raising. Smaller areas under 100 square feet tend to be on the lower end of this range, while larger or uneven slabs may be higher.

Concrete Leveling services involve raising sunken slabs to restore a smooth and even surface, improving safety and appearance for driveways and sidewalks.
Slab Jacking is a method used by local contractors to lift and stabilize settled concrete, helping to prevent further damage and maintain structural integrity.
Mudjacking involves injecting a slurry beneath concrete surfaces to lift and support them, often used for repairing uneven patios and walkways.
Polyurethane Foam Lifting services utilize foam injection to quickly and minimally invasively raise concrete slabs, suitable for residential and commercial applications.
